Programming

The Siemens SIMATIC S7-300 series, including the 6DS3317-8CA module, is programmed using the SIMATIC STEP 7 programming software. This software provides a range of tools and functions for creating and editing programs for the controller. It includes a graphical programming interface that allows operators to create programs using a drag-and-drop method, as well as a text-based programming interface for more advanced users. The software also includes a range of libraries and functions for interacting with various devices and systems within the automation system.

Installation

The installation of the Siemens SIMATIC S7-300 series, including the 6DS3317-8CA module, typically involves the following steps:

  1. Mounting: The controller is mounted in a suitable location within the automation system, taking into account factors such as temperature, humidity, and accessibility.
  2. Power supply: The controller is connected to a suitable power supply, ensuring that the required voltage and current are available.
  3. Communication: The controller is connected to the automation system's communication network, such as PROFIBUS or PROFINET.
  4. Configuration: The controller is configured using the SIMATIC STEP 7 programming software, including setting up the system's hardware and software components, and defining the system's behavior.
  5. Testing: The system is tested to ensure that it operates correctly and that all components are functioning as expected.
